Vercel, a $9.3 billion cloud-based platform company, is implementing AI agents trained on its top employees' workflows to automate entry-level tasks, demonstrating a significant shift in operational efficiency. This approach has allowed the company to reduce a 10-person team to a single individual supported by an AI bot, underscoring the potential for AI to streamline operations and impact workforce structures within the tech sector.
